Makeup Vanity With Mirror: A Guide to Choosing the Perfect One

A makeup vanity with a mirror is a staple in many bedrooms and bathrooms. It provides a dedicated space for applying makeup, styling hair, and completing other beauty routines. Choosing the right vanity can significantly enhance the functionality and aesthetic of a space. This article explores key considerations when selecting a makeup vanity with a mirror.

Size and Space Considerations

Before purchasing a vanity, careful measurement of the available space is crucial. Consider the vanity's dimensions, including width, depth, and height, ensuring it fits comfortably without obstructing walkways or other furniture. Available floor space dictates the vanity size, ranging from compact corner units to expansive double vanities. Vertical space is also important, especially when considering vanities with attached mirrors.

Mirror Types and Functionality

The mirror is a central component of the makeup vanity. Various mirror styles exist, each offering different benefits. A simple, single panel mirror provides a basic reflection, while tri-fold mirrors offer multiple viewing angles, ideal for detailed makeup application and hairstyling. Mirrors with built-in lighting enhance visibility, especially in dimly lit rooms. Magnifying mirrors are useful for precision tasks such as tweezing or applying eyeliner. Some vanities even incorporate smart mirrors with features like adjustable lighting color temperature and Bluetooth connectivity.

Storage Solutions

Vanities offer diverse storage options to organize cosmetics, brushes, and other beauty essentials. Drawers provide concealed storage, keeping clutter at bay. Open shelving offers easy access to frequently used items. Some vanities feature a combination of drawers and shelves, providing versatility in organization. Consider the number and size of compartments to ensure they accommodate individual storage needs. Compartmentalized drawers and organizers within drawers can further maximize storage efficiency.

Material and Construction Quality

The materials used in the vanity's construction directly impact its durability and aesthetic appeal. Wood, metal, and engineered wood are common choices. Solid wood offers a classic, high-end look, while metal provides a modern, sleek aesthetic. Engineered wood is a cost-effective option that can mimic the appearance of solid wood. Evaluate the quality of construction, paying attention to joint strength and overall sturdiness. A well-built vanity will withstand daily use and maintain its appearance over time.

Style and Design

Makeup vanities come in a wide array of styles to complement various interior design aesthetics. From traditional to contemporary, minimalist to ornate, there's a vanity to suit every taste. Consider the existing decor of the room when selecting a vanity style. Factors like color, finish, and hardware can influence the overall look of the vanity and its integration into the existing space. Matching the vanity's style to the room's aesthetic creates a cohesive and harmonious look.

Budget and Pricing

Vanities are available at various price points, influenced by factors like size, materials, and features. Establishing a budget beforehand helps narrow down the options and ensures a purchase within financial constraints. Compare prices from different retailers to find the best value for the desired features and quality. Consider long-term value and prioritize durability and functionality over solely focusing on the lowest price point.

Lighting Features

Proper lighting is essential for effective makeup application. While some vanities include built-in lighting, others require separate lighting solutions. Consider the placement and type of lighting when choosing a vanity. Overhead lighting can cast shadows, while strategically placed wall sconces or a dedicated vanity light provide even illumination. Adjustable lighting allows customization of brightness and color temperature, mimicking various lighting scenarios.

Seating Options

The choice of seating for the vanity impacts comfort and functionality. A comfortable chair or stool allows for extended periods of sitting while applying makeup or styling hair. Consider the height of the vanity and choose a seat that allows for proper posture and easy access to the mirror. Adjustable-height stools offer flexibility and accommodate different users. Cushioned seats and backrests enhance comfort during extended use.
